About the book:
Ā There might be no such a thing as a perfect guy, but Xavier Rush comesĀ disastrouslyĀ close. A gorgeous veterinarian giving Greek god vibes—all while cuddling a tiny kitten?Ā Immediately yes.Ā That is until Xavier opens his mouth and proves that even sculpted gods can say the absolute wrong thing. Like, really wrong. Of course, there’s nothing Samantha loves more than proving an asshole wrong…

. . . unless, of course, he can admit he made a mistake. But after one incredible and seemingly endless date—possibly the best in living history—Samantha is forced to admit the truth, that her family is in crisis and any kind of relationship would be impossible. Samantha begs Xavier to forget her. To remember their night together as a perfect moment, as crushing as that may be.

Only no amount of distance or time is nearly enough to forget thatĀ somethingĀ between them. And the only thing better than one single perfect memory is to make a life—and even a love—worth remembering.
